China manufacturing adds to signs of stabilising economy

China’s economy showed fresh signs of stabilising after manufacturing activity rose to a four-month high, a survey from HSBC showed on Thursday.

The bank’s flash purchasing managers’ index – the earliest piece of economic data for August – jumped to 50.1 from 47.7 in July. A number above 50 indicates an expansion in activity.

Although often subject to later revisions, the flash PMI figure has become a closely watched data point for investors and chimes with other recent figures that also showed a pickup in the world’s second-largest economy.
